Describe the bug

I continue to get the "openpilot unavailable, waiting for controls to start message" on fully supported 2021 Prius Prime. Don't recall the issue before openpilot 0.9.5 was released.

I have taken the following steps to troubleshoot: -Followed various recommendations from discord on similar issues -Reboot device multiple times each drive (sometimes it will work, others not, and never on first reset) -Reseat all connections and cables -Unplug for at least an hour and tried again -Reflashed the device using AGNOS multiple times -Replaced RJ45 cable with new -Replaced right-angle OBD-C cable with new

Sometimes the openpilot will work while restarting the device several times and sometimes will go days without being available despite restarting the device many many times.

Thanks, I see boardd starts up and then reports a USB error, causing pandad to restart it and leaving controlsd waiting for a response from boardd:

[0.375923] selfdrive/boardd/panda_comms.cc:140 - handle_usb_issue: usb error -4 "No such device (it may have been disconnected)" in bulk_read
[0.376168] selfdrive/boardd/panda_comms.cc:142 - handle_usb_issue: lost connection
